Output 17a70558630e37158758ea8cffba61a76f3b9106302a6995462253bc7176118a:59

value
3110107
script pubkey
OP_0 OP_PUSHBYTES_20 ffb5396b29c4379620afb0a9eedc7790e47ad145
address
bc1ql76nj6efcsmevg90kz57ahrhjrj84529zyyd02
transaction
17a70558630e37158758ea8cffba61a76f3b9106302a6995462253bc7176118a
spent
true